Out of others, this reality is based in one of many futures, a specific timeline wherein digitalization and globalization have led to the formation of a single nation, one urbanized, digital Terra. There are power struggles between governments, corporations, cyber-criminals, and the occasional revolutionary. The earth embodies what was once called the Internet.
Welcome to the Cyberspaced reality.

Most of the roleplays within the Cyberspaced reality are based within the Nation of the Antarctic Imperial Assembly (NAIA), more commonly known as Antarctica. In the past, when the concept of countries was more stable, a large meteorite impacted Antarctica from the far reaches of space. It was fragmented throughout the icy continent so that the various countries holding dominion over Antarctica were able to study the meteorite's composition. After discovering a specific type of molecular structure within the meteorite—one which enabled a large amount of electricity to pass a small volume of material—each nation's companies began to optimize their technology by implementing this new molecular pattern. Over time, the companies began to overtake their governments and even seized Antarctica, a group of five large tech companies bonding together to form NAIA.
NAIA is an unorthodox country; it is extremely high-tech, but the only absolute within its borders is the primitive law of the jungle. Compared to other nations, its hijinks are a spectacle, and infrastructure is based upon layers of buildings upon buildings. Metropolitan areas are typically structured by four Zones...

Zone A: The top layer of buildings, which is generally devoted to finances, shopping, and the richest of the private sector
Zone B: The second-highest layer of buildings, which frequently includes public services and middle-class
Zone C: The third-highest layer of buildings, housing NAIA's military, policing, interrogation chambers, and detainment facilities
Zone D: The bottom layer of buildings and the one facing the threat of flooding, typically reserved as an area of slums, illegal activities, and working-class residences
